DNS解析基础概念
DNS(Domain Name System)作为互联网的核心基础设施,承担域名与IP地址的映射功能,其工作原理包含递归查询与迭代查询两种模式。用户访问网站时,本地DNS服务器通过层级结构(根域→顶级域→权威服务器)逐步解析域名,最终获取目标IP地址。域名结构通常分为主机名、二级域名、顶级域名和根域,例如“www.example.com.”中的点代表根域起点。
域名解析配置步骤
配置DNS解析需遵循以下标准化流程:
- 选择服务商:优先选用支持智能解析的云服务商,或公共DNS如Google DNS(8.8.8.8)和Cloudflare(1.1.1.1)
- 修改解析记录:在控制面板添加A记录(IPv4)、CNAME记录(别名)等类型,注意TTL值设置(建议300-600秒)
- 本地测试:通过修改hosts文件实现临时解析,路径为“C:\Windows\System32\drivers\etc\hosts”(Windows)或“/etc/hosts”(Linux)
性能优化与安全策略
优化DNS解析效率的关键策略包括:
- 启用DNS预加载技术,减少首次访问延迟
- 配置多线路智能解析,根据用户地理位置分配最优IP
- 部署DNSSEC协议防止DNS劫持,强化传输过程加密
服务商 | IPv4地址 | 平均响应 |
---|---|---|
Google DNS | 8.8.8.8 | 25ms |
Cloudflare | 1.1.1.1 | 15ms |
常见故障排查方法
当出现解析异常时,建议按以下优先级排查:
- 检查本地缓存:使用
ipconfig /flushdns
(Windows)或sudo systemd-resolve --flush-caches
(Linux)清除缓存 - 验证解析记录:通过
nslookup
或dig
命令确认记录配置正确性 - 检测域名状态:通过WHOIS查询确认是否因违规或到期导致解析暂停
高效的DNS解析配置需兼顾速度、安全与稳定性。通过合理的TTL设置、多线路智能解析和DNSSEC部署,可显著提升用户体验。定期检查解析记录和域名状态,结合工具进行性能测试,是维持服务可靠性的关键措施。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/466651.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。